The best we could probably do for 'internet' multiplayer connectivity would be to create a separate application that players connect to each other through, then run EFS and when player 1 finishes their turn it automatically sends it off to player 2 and so on.

Basically it eliminates the e-mailing aspect of things, however unless you were playing with a bunch of friends I doubt you'd get everyone on together often enough to make full use of it.

Of course you can do almost the same thing right now without the extra app - just get everyone into a chat channel.

Anything other than that is not feasible, however you are welcome to try and kick-start the EFS clone project within which anything is possible :)
